Hi Patricia

I have learned that there are a lot of people out there that have no interest in genealogy, no interest in where they came from.  For instance , if they grew up never knowing their mother's sister, then they would never think to inquire "Was she ever married", "Did she ever have kids"...So when you finally do 'pop' into their lives they don't consider you part of the family cause you were never at the family functions.  You're the outsider, you're the long lost cousin...They don't realize that you consider them the long lost cousin!  
I would like to add that I have never made that initial contact yet, this is just the impression I get when I speak with others who have.

I'm in Ottawa too!  You wouldn't happen to be researching the last names Snow or Pedneault would you?  My Snow people arrived here in 1800 with Philemon Wright (the American that settled Hull).  My Pedneault people arrived here c1880 from further up the St. Lawrence. (Isle aux Coudres, in the Charlevoix Region)
